Consider This Before Taking a Position in Realty (O)

Shares of Large-cap real estate company Realty moved -5.7% this evening, and are now trading at $46.22 per share. The average analyst target price for the stock is $63.36.

Realty Income, The Monthly Dividend Company, is an S&P 500 company and member of the S&P 500 Dividend Aristocrats index. The company currently returns an annual dividend yield of 6.1% and has moved -25.0% over the last year.

Based on its trailing earning per share of 1.34, Realty has a trailing 12 month Price to Earnings (P/E) ratio of 34.5 O has a forward P/E ratio of 33.7 based on its earnings guidance of $None.

The company has a price to earnings growth (PEG) ratio of 1.69. A number between 0 and 1 could mean that the market is undervaluing Realty's estimated growth potential
